<br />6ENERAL STRUCTURAL NOTES
<br />FOUNDATION
<br />• DESIGN 15 BASED ON 7th EDITION (2020) FLORIDA BUILDING CODE.
<br />• FOOTING DESIGN - THESE FOOTINGS HAVE BEEN ENGINEERED FOR A
<br />MINIMUM ALLOWABLE 501L BEARING CAPACITY OF 1,500 P5F.
<br />• ALL LUMBER EXP05ED TO WEATHER OR IN CONTACT W/ CONCRETE
<br />OR MA50NRY FOUNDATION SHALL BE PRESERVATIVE TREATED
<br />SOUTHERN PINE #2.
<br />• FASTEN PARTITION WALLS TO 5LAB WITHY4" DIA. x 23/4" LONG
<br />TAPGON5 o 32" o.c. MAX. WITH A MINIMUM OF 2 TAPGON5 PER
<br />PLATE, 12" MAX. FROM PLATE ENDS.
<br />• BUILDER TO VERIFY GORRO51ON-RE515TANCE COMPATIBILITY OF
<br />HARDWARE $ FA5TENER5 IN CONTACT w/ PRESERVATIVE -TREATED
<br />WOOD. CONTACT LUMBER 4 HARDWARE SUPPLIERS TO GOORD.
<br />• GONGRETE DE516N BASED ON AGI 318. GONGRETE SHALL ATTAIN
<br />THE FOLLOWING MINIMUM GOMPRE55IVE 5TRENGTH5 IN 28 DAYS,
<br />U.N.O.:
<br />f'c = 2,500 p51........ FOOTINGS
<br />2,500 psi:....... 5LAB5 ON GRADE (INTERIOR $ EXTERIOR)
<br />fy = 60,000 psi ...... REBAR
<br />• ALL CONCRETE EXP05ED TO THE WEATHER SHALL NOT HAVE LE55
<br />THAN 5% OR MORE THAN 7% AIR ENTRAINMENT.
<br />• ALL FOOTINGS 5HALL BEAR AT LEAST 12" BELOW FIN15H GRADE.
<br />• FOOTIN65 AND 5LA55 ON GRADE SHALL BEAR ON VIRGIN 501L OR
<br />q5% COMPACTED FILL.
<br />• MINIMUM LAP 5PLIGE5 ON ALL REINFORCEMENT SHALL BE 48 BAR
<br />DIA.
<br />• HOOKS SHALL BE PROVIDED AT DISCONTINUOUS END OF REINF.
<br />• GROUT SHALL BE A5TM G416 F'c=3000 P51 w/ MAX %" AGGREGATE
<br />• GONGRETE MASONRY UNITS SHALL BE A5TM GOO WITH A MINIMUM
<br />GOMPRE551VE 5TREN6TH OF Ig00 P51 (F'M = 1500 P51). ALL
<br />MORTAR SHALL BE A5TM G270, TYPE 5. GMU DE51 GN BASED ON
<br />AGI 530/530.1
<br />• REINFORCED GMU GORES (AS INDICATED ON PLAN) SHALL
<br />ED BE REINFORGED w/ (1) #5 BAR VERTIGAL. BAR SHALL
<br />EXTEND INTO BOND BEAM AT TOP WALL AND SHALL
<br />ALIGN WITH FOOTING DOWEL BELOW. PROVIDE MIN 30"
<br />LAP 5PLIGE WITH FOOTING DOWEL.
<br />• GROUT SOLID ALL REINFORCED GMU GELL5 AND BOND BEAMS
<br />• ALL BOND BEAMS ARE TO BE 8" GONT. FULL LENGTH OF WALL w/
<br />(1) #5 BAR GONT. (TYP. ® EXT. PERIMETER
<br />• PROVIDE (1) #5 BAR GROUTED 50LID ON EACH 51DE OF ALL
<br />MASONRY OPENIN65 AND AT ALL WALL CORNERS.
<br />• VERTICAL REINFORCEMENT SHALL BE HELD IN PLACE AT THE TOP
<br />AND BOTTOM, SHALL BE LOCATED IN THE GENTER OF THE MA50NRY
<br />CELL, AND SHALL BE LOCATED AT A MAXIMUM OF 8'-0" O.G. IN
<br />EXTERIOR WALL5. (AS SHOWN ON PLANS)
<br />• ROUGH OPENINC75 ARE GALLED OUT ON PLAN -
<br />BUILDER TO VERIFY.
<br />• PROVIDE CONTROL JOINTS AT ALL IN51DE CORNERS OF 5LAB
<br />E06E5, AND OTHER LOCATIONS WHERE SLAB CRACKS ARE LIKELY
<br />TO DEVELOP. EXACT LOCATIONS PER BUILDER.
<br />• SAW GUT OR TOOLED JOINT DEPTH SHALL BE Y4 OF THE DEPTH
<br />OF THE SLAB (I" FOR A 4" 5LAB)
<br />• JOINTS SHALL BE LOCATED 0 12-0" O.G. (REGOMMENDED) OR
<br />15-0" O.G. (MAXIMUM)
<br />• JOINT GRID PATTERN SHALL BE A5 GL05E TO SQUARES A5
<br />P05516LE (I:I RATIO), WITH A MAXIMUM OF 1:1.5 RATIO

<br />STANDARD EXTERIOR WALL 5HEATHIN6 REQUIREMENTS:
<br />SHEATHE ALL EXTERIOR WOOD FRAMED WALLS w/ 15/32"
<br />PLYWOOD OR 055 FASTENED w/ 2 "xO.131" NAILS ® 6" O.G. AT
<br />ALL PANEL EDGES AND ® 12" O.G. AT CENTER. (U.N.O. ON PLANS)
<br />I. ALL PANEL EDGES SHALL OGGUR OVER FRAMING OR 2X
<br />BLOCKING SHALL BE PROVIDED TO SUPPORT PANEL EDGE
<br />AND FASTENING
<br />2. ALL 5TRUGTURAL PANELS ARE TO BE DIRECTLY APPLIED TO
<br />STUD FRAMING ® I6"o.c. MAX. U.N.O. ON PLAN.
<br />3. ALL 5HEARWALL5 SHALL HAVE DOUBLE TOP PLATES
<br />FASTENED TOGETHER w/ 5'2"xO.131" NAILS ® 16"o.c. USE (8)
<br />5'2"x0.131" NAILS ® EA. LAP SPLICE. (TYP. U.N.o)
<br />4. LATERAL ANALY515 A55UME5 ALL INTERIOR 5HEARWALL5
<br />AND EXTERIOR WALLS ARE CONTINUOUS SHEATHED ABOVE
<br />AND BELOW OPENINGS.
<br />5. SEE ARCHITECTURAL DRAWIN65 FOR ADD'L WALL
<br />GON5TRUGTION REQUIREMENTS.
<br />6. ALL EXTERIOR WALLS ARE CONSIDERED 5HEARWALL5.
<br />7. WHERE PANELS ARE APPLIED TO BOTH FACES OF WALL,
<br />PANEL JOINTS SHALL BE OFFSET TO FALL ON DIFFERENT
<br />FRAMING MEMBERS.
<br />8. A MAXIMUM OF TWO 1'-4" WIDE X 2'-0" TALL OPENINGS ARE
<br />PERMITTED TO BE GUT INTO INTERIOR 5HEARWALL5 50
<br />LONG AS THEY ARE FRAMED OUT TO PROVIDE THE
<br />SHEATHING EDGE NAILING REQUIRED AND OCCUR 16" MINIMUM
<br />FROM THE EN05 OF THE 5HEARWALL.
<br />q. ALL 5HEATHIN6 PANELS TO MEET U.5. PRODUCT STANDARD
<br />P51 OR P52, OR APA PRP-105 WITH N6 SPAN RATING (MAX)
<br />10. NOTE: IF FIRE -RATED DETAILS ARE REQUIRED BY THE
<br />ARCHITECTURAL PLANS, THE 5HEATHIN6 USED IN THE -FIRE
<br />RATED A55EMBLIE5 SHALL BE NOMINAL 4/2" THIGK, APA
<br />RATED 5HEATHIN5 PW6 EXPOSURE 1 055 OR PLYWOOD PEI
<br />AGGORDANGE WITH THE UL DESIGNS 5PEGIFIED.

<br />ROOF FRAMING
<br />• 5EE ROOF TRU55 UPLIFT CONNECTOR SCHEDULE FOR ALL ROOF
<br />TRUSS CONNECTORS.
<br />• ROOF SHEATHING SHALL BE 7/16" MIN. O5B/PLYWOOD 5HEATHING 24r(b,
<br />EXP05URE 1. FASTEN 5HEATHIN6 TO ROOF MEMBERS w/ 2 %3"0.113"
<br />RING SHANK NAILS (R5R5-01 OR EQUIV.) o 6" O.G. AT PANEL EDGES 4
<br />® 6" O.G. IN FIELD. FASTEN SHEATHING TO GABLE END t DRAG
<br />TRUSSES w/ RING SHANK NAILS 0 3" O.G. (U.N.0). PROVIDE BLOCKING
<br />ALONG PANEL EDGES AT FIRST 2 TRUSS BAYS FROM GABLE END.
<br />PROVIDE "H" STYLE CLIPS ALONG UNSUPPORTED EDGES.
<br />• ROOF SHEATHING FOR MAIN ROOF TRU55E5 SHALL EXTEND
<br />GONTINUOU5LY UNDER ALL OVERFRAMING.
<br />• TRU55 ALL VALLEY SETS. FASTEN EACH TO TRUSS BELOW w/
<br />51MP50N VTGR GLIP5 a 24" O.G.
<br />• ALL METAL HANGER5 SHALL BE SPECIFIED BY THE TRU55
<br />MANUFACTURER, UNLE55 OTHERWI5E NOTED.
<br />• ERECT AND INSTALL ROOF TRU55E5 PER WTGA 4 TPI'S BG51 I
<br />GUIDE TO GOOD PRACTICE FOR HANDLING, INSTALLING $ BRACING
<br />OF METAL PLATE CONNECTED WOOD TRU55E5."
<br />• ROOF TRU55 SHOP DW65. SHALL BE 50BMITTED TO ARCH 4 ENG.
<br />FOR REVIEW AND APPROVAL PRIOR TO FABRICATION OR DELIVERY.
<br />• SUPPORT PORCH $ SHORT SPAN ROOF TRUSSES w/ 2x4 LEDGER
<br />FASTENED TO FRAMING w/(2) 3"0.131" NAILS o 16" O.G.

<br />6ENERAL STRUCTURAL NOTES
<br />• DESIGN 15 BASED ON 7th EDITION (2020) FLORIDA BUILDING GORE.
<br />• WOOD FRAME ENGINEERING 15 BASED ON NOS, "NATIONAL DE516N
<br />5PEGIFIGA.TION FOR WOOD CONSTRUCTION" - LATEST EDITION.
<br />• DESIGN LOADS:
<br />ROOF LIVE = 20 P5F
<br />DEAD = 7 P5F T.G., 10 P5F B.G.
<br />LOAD DURATION FACTOR = 1.25
<br />FLOOR LIVE = 40 P5F (INCLUDING 5TAIR5 4 DEGK5)
<br />= 30 P5F ® 5LEEPIN6 AREAS
<br />50 P5F @ GARAGE
<br />= 200 # POINT LOAD ® 6UARD5/HANDRAIL5
<br />= 50 P5F ® GUARD IN -FILL COMPONENTS
<br />DEAD = 10 P5F (20 P5F TOTAL @ TILE)
<br />WIND ULTIMATE WIND SPEED $ EXPOSURE AS L15TED
<br />R15K CATEGORY II
<br />6ENERAL FRAMIN6
<br />• EXTERIOR WOOD STUD BEARING WALL5 5HALL BE 2x 5PF#2 OR
<br />5YP#2 o 16" O.G., OR BETTER (TYP. U.N.O. ON PLANS).
<br />• INTERIOR WOOD STUD BEARING WALLS SHALL BE 2x 5PF OR 5YP
<br />STUD' GRADE LUMBER o 16" O.G., OR BETTER (TYP. U.N.O. ON PLANS).
<br />• ALL INTERIOR 5HEARWALL5 SHALL BE CONSTRUCTED WITH 2x
<br />STUD' GRADE MEMBERS 5PAGED o 16" O.G. (MAX.).
<br />• ALL NON -BEARING INTERIOR STUD WALLS SHALL BE CONSTRUCTED
<br />WITH 2x 'STUD' GRADE MEMBERS 5PAGED ® 24" O.G. (MAX).
<br />• ALL HEADERS SHALL BE SUPPORTED BY (1)2x JACK STUD $ (1)2x
<br />KING STUD, MINIMUM.
<br />- THE NUMBER OF 5TUD5 5PEGIFIED AT A SUPPORT INDICATES THE
<br />NUMBER OF JACK 5TU05 REQUIRED, U.N.O..
<br />• ALL HEADERS, BEAMS 4 OTHER STRUCTURAL MEMBERS SHALL BE
<br />5PRUGE-PINE-FIR #2 (5PF) OR SOUTHERN PINE #2 (5YP) LUMBER, OR
<br />BETTER (KILN -DRIED).
<br />• FACE NAIL MULTI -PLY 2x BEAMS 4 HEADERS W/ 3-ROW5 OF 3"4.131"
<br />NAILS o 12" O.G. STAGGERED. APPLY NAILING FROM BOTH FACES
<br />3-PLY OR MORE CONDITIONS. UTILIZE 2 ROWS OF NAILS FOR 2x6 4
<br />2x8 MEMBERS.
<br />• FACE NAIL BUILT UP 2x P05T5 W/ 3"x0.131" NAILS a 16" O.G.
<br />STAGGERED, APPLY NAILING FROM BOTH FACES o 3-PLY OR
<br />MORE CONDITIONS.
<br />• REFER TO CONNECTION 5PEGIFIGATION5 TABLE FOR ALL
<br />CONNECTIONS (TYP. U.N.O. ON PLANS).
<br />• 5HEATH ALL WOOD FRAMED EXTERIOR WALLS w/ 1/16" 056
<br />FASTENED w/ 2Y2"x0.131" NAILS ® 6" O.G. ® E06E5 4 12" O.G.
<br />CENTER FIELD. PROVIDE HORIZONTAL 2x BLOCKING AT ALL
<br />UNSUPPORTED PANEL E06E5. TYPICAL U.N.O. ON THE PLANS.
<br />• PROVIDE 50LID BLOCKING IN FLOOR SYSTEM UNDER ALL P05T5
<br />CONTINUOUS TO FOUNDATION/BEARING.
<br />• ENGINEERED LUMBER TO MEET OR EXCEED THE FOLLOWING:
<br />• L5L - Fb=2325 psi; Fv=310 psi; E=1.55x10" 6 psi
<br />• LVL - Fb=2600 psi; Fv=285 psi; E=2.OXIOA6 psi
<br />. FOR 2 4 3 PLY BEAMS OF EQUAL WIDTH, FASTEN PLIES TOGETHER
<br />WITH 3 ROW5 OF 311xO.131" NAILS ® 8" O/G OR 2 ROW5 Y4"x3Y2"
<br />5IMP50N 505 5GREW5 (OR 3V2" TRU55LOK 5GREW5) o 16" 0/6. USE
<br />A MINIMUM OF 3 ROW5 FOR BEAM DEPTHS OF 14" OR GREATER.
<br />APPLY FASTENING AT BOTH FACES FOR 3-PLY CONDITION. LOCATE
<br />TOP 4 BOTTOM NAIL5/56REW5 2" FROM EDGE. 50LID 3 Y2" OR 5 Y4"
<br />BEAMS ARE ACCEPTABLE. USE 2 ROW5 OF NAILS FOR 2x6 4 2x8
<br />MEMBERS.
<br />. FOR 4 PLY BEAMS OF EQUAL WIDTH, FASTEN PLIES TOGETHER
<br />WITH 3 ROWS OFY4"xb" 51MP50N 505 5GREW5 (OR 6 3/4" TRU55LOK
<br />5GREW5) ® 16" 0/6. USE A MINIMUM OF 4 ROW5 FOR BEAM DEPTHS
<br />OF 14" OR GREATER. APPLY FASTENING AT BOTH FACES (ONE SIDE
<br />ONLY FOR TRU55LOK 5GREW5). LOCATE TOP AND BOTTOM SGREW5
<br />2" FROM EDGE. A 50LID 7" BEAM 15 ACCEPTABLE.
<br />• ALL INTERIOR WALL 5TUD5 IN CONTACT w/ GMU WALLS SHALL BE
<br />PRESERVATIVE TREATED AND FASTENED w/Y4" DIA. X 4" LONG
<br />TAPGON5 ® 24" O.G.
<br />FLOOR FRAM I N6
<br />• I-J015T5/TRU55E5 SHALL BE DE5I6NED BY MANUF. TO MEET OR
<br />EXCEED L/480 LIVE LOAD DEFLECTION CRITERIA.
<br />• ALL METAL HANGERS SHALL BE SPECIFIED BY I -JOIST /TRU55
<br />MANUFACTURER, UNLE55 OTHERN15E NOTED.
<br />• I-JO15TM55 SHOP DWG5. SHALL BE SUBMITTED TO ARCH. 4 ENG.
<br />FOR REVIEW AND APPROVAL PRIOR TO FABRICATION OR DELIVERY
<br />• FLOOR SHEATHING SHALL BE 23/32" CONFORMING TO P52-04,
<br />24" O.G., EXPOSURE I, TONGUE AND GROOVE ED6E5, FASTEN
<br />SHEATHING TO FRAMING MEMBERS W/ GLUE AND 3"x0.131" NAILS
<br />6" O.G. AT PANEL EDGES 4 12" O.G. AT INTERMEDIATE SUPPORTS.
<br />TYPICAL STAIR CON5TRUGTION NOTE5
<br />• (3) SINGLE PLY 2x12 5TRIN6ER5 FASTENED TO HEADER AT TOP OR
<br />LANDING, WHERE APPLICABLE, AND 2x6 P.T. PLATE AT BOTTOM w/
<br />(1) 51MP50N A35 CLIP AT EACH STRINGER.
<br />• FASTEN 2x6 P.T. PLATE TO CONCRETE 5LAB w/ (3) %," DIA. x 3 Y2"
<br />LONG TAPGON5.
<br />• FASTEN END STRINGERS TO ADJACENT WALLS w/ (2) 3"4.131" NAILS
<br />AT EACH STUD, WHERE APPLICABLE.
<br />• PROVIDE 5/4" FLOOR DEGKING ON R15ER5 AND I" FLOOR DECKING
<br />ON TREADS.
<br />9 SEE STAIR FRAMING SECTION FOR MORE INFO.
